Isack Hadjar with special helmet design – after funny trophy accident last year

(Motorsport-Total.com) – Last year, Isack Hadjar celebrated his biggest Formula 1 success to date at the Dutch Grand Prix: The then Racing Bulls driver stood on the podium in Zandvoort in third place – and destroyed his porcelain trophy during the subsequent team photo.

As a reminder of this curious moment, which then went viral on social networks, Hadjar is racing this season with a special helmet design: On the back is an illustration of the broken trophy, along with a cartoon showing the Frenchman’s reaction to the incident.

The ceramic manufacturer Royal Delft confirmed at the time that a new trophy would be made, although Hadjar told Sky Sports F1 that he definitely wanted to keep the broken trophy. “Honestly, man, I don’t even know where my trophy is, my broken trophy,” the Frenchman said at the time.

“I mean, the team probably takes care of it, I guess. I left it in good hands. I’m getting a new one, I know that. But I want my broken one. Where is the broken one? That’s the question. Because the new one, we don’t care about it, because it wasn’t part of the Grand Prix history.”

“I want the broken one because it’s part of my journey to the podium,” Hadjar said clearly after his first and to date only podium (he had to give up the Monaco podium in 2026) at the time. “The new one doesn’t smell like alcohol, like after the champagne and all that stuff.”

Because Formula 1 is visiting Zandvoort for the last time for now this year, not only Hadjar but also teammate Max Verstappen is racing with a special helmet design. It is a tribute to the traditional Dutch Delftware with its blue and white color scheme and elaborate floral motifs.

In addition, there are special racing suits that Hadjar and local hero Verstappen will wear next weekend in Zandvoort (here is the full schedule). And the chances that the Frenchman will get back on the podium this season are at least better than last year.
